If a marriage would be considered valid under the Islamic law but is forbidden by secular civil law would that marriage be considered valid or invalid?
In the Name of Allah, the Most Gracious, the Most Merciful.
As-salāmu ‘alaykum wa-rahmatullāhi wa-barakātuh.
The Islamic marriage (Nikah) will be valid even if it is not valid in civil law. [1]
